KANSAS CITY, Mo. 鈥 海角直播 has made a significant leap in the U.S. News & World Report 2026 Best Colleges rankings, climbing from #51 in 2025 to #18 (e) in 2026 among Regional Universities in the Midwest for Social Mobility. This advancement places Avila on the badge-eligible list of institutions recognized for their commitment to expanding access and success for students of all backgrounds.

As a Catholic institution founded and inspired by the Sisters of St. Joseph of Carondelet, Avila sees this work as far more than a ranking. The University鈥檚 dedication to advancing social mobility directly reflects its mission of serving the 鈥渄ear neighbor鈥濃攅nsuring that students, regardless of circumstance, have the opportunity to flourish through education.

鈥淎t 海角直播, our students are at the heart of everything we do,鈥 said Dr. Andy Jett, Interim President of 海角直播. 鈥淐limbing from #51 to #18 in just one year affirms not only the impact of our academic and support programs but also the living out of our Catholic mission of service. Helping students achieve upward mobility is central to our calling鈥攖his is exactly what it means to serve the dear neighbor.鈥

How the Rankings Are Determined

The U.S. News & World Report Best Colleges list analyzes more than 80 measures of academic quality and student outcomes. The Social Mobility ranking specifically considers graduation rates of students who receive federal Pell Grants, which are typically awarded to students from lower-income households.

Beyond Social Mobility, the 2026 rankings also highlight colleges excelling in:

  • Affordability and value
  • High-quality undergraduate teaching
  • Support for veterans
  • Historically Black Colleges and Universities (HBCUs)
  • Programs of distinction in Business, Computer Science, Engineering, Nursing, Economics, and Psychology

About AUNA

The American University in North of Africa is the first Tunisian private university that applies the American educational Methodology and pedagogical approach. AUNA School of Business offers high education standards in the business field studies of Finance, Accounting, Management, and Marketing for both Graduate and Undergraduate levels. Their vision is to create and sustain the conditions and resources for all AUNA students to experience an outstanding educational journey that is intellectually and personally transformative. 

Avila President, Jim Burkee, Ph.D. and Founder and President of AUNA – The American University in North of Africa, Hassouna Fedhila.

About Universit茅 de CARTHAGE

The University of Carthage (UCAR), founded in 1988, is a Tunisian public training and research establishment which is placed under the supervision of the Ministry of Higher Education and Scientific Research.

UCAR, through its various institutions, is a multidisciplinary university that issues 289 diplomas at the various levels of training, namely the preparatory cycles for engineering studies and the Aggregation, Licenses (75), Masters of Research (57), Professional Masters (69), National Engineering Diplomas (48), National Audiovisual Diplomas (01) and Doctorates (40).

$130 Million Scholarship Agreement Between 海角直播, KC Scholars to Benefit Up to 800 Students /2022/09/09/130-million-scholarship-agreement-between-avila-university-kc-scholars-to-benefit-up-to-800-students/ Fri, 09 Sep 2022 21:23:21 +0000 /?p=87647 Read Moreabout "$130 Million Scholarship Agreement Between 海角直播, KC Scholars to Benefit Up to 800 Students"]]> KANSAS CITY — On Thursday, Sept. 8, 海角直播 and announced a new scholarship partnership that will benefit up to 800 low-to-modest income students in the Kansas City area.

Beginning with the 2023-2024 academic year through 2031-2032, 海角直播 and KC Scholars will award eight cohorts of up to 100 students per year with full tuition scholarships per year.聽Each scholarship will be renewable for up to five years.聽 These scholarships will be incremental to and separate from the over 400 scholarships that KC Scholars awards each year to 11th-grade low- and moderate-income students in the six-county Kansas City area.

As part of the agreement, 海角直播 has committed to investing $110 million dollars over eight years to fund this effort. KC Scholars will invest $20 million dollars over the same period.

鈥淭here is so much need in Kansas City,鈥 said KC Scholars President and CEO Earl Martin Phalen. 鈥淒uring our last award cycle, approximately 900 applicants met the KC Scholars qualifications but didn鈥檛 receive scholarships due to funding restrictions. This agreement will afford hundreds more hardworking, deserving Scholars an opportunity to attend college. We are extremely grateful to Avila for their partnership and commitment.鈥

鈥淚 am excited about what this investment means for the students and their families, as well as for the Avila family,鈥 said 海角直播 President Jim Burkee, Ph.D. 鈥淎vila is the university of student access in Kansas City, and investing in a cohort of 100 new KC Scholars each year demonstrates this commitment. We are thrilled to add so many future leaders to our roster.鈥

In 1971, former President Harry S. Truman gave his stamp of approval for 海角直播 (then Avila College) to offer a lecture series in his name. Later that year, the first Truman lecture was delivered by David E. Bell, vice president of the Ford Foundation and Truman鈥檚 first administrative assistant. The 2017 Truman Lecture featured by Reyna Grande, author of 鈥淭he Distance Between Us.鈥
